The European Union faces a significant challenge, losing 23% of treated water due to leaks in its ageing infrastructure. With droughts intensifying, this loss exacerbates water scarcity, impacting both households and the economy. In 2024 alone, leaks resulted in the loss of 772 million litres of water, costing over €3 million. This situation highlights the urgent need for modernisation in water management practices.
Digitalisation and AI technology emerge as potential solutions to this crisis. By shifting from reactive maintenance to continuous monitoring, utilities can proactively manage leaks and improve water conservation. AI tools can provide real-time leak detection and predictive maintenance, which could significantly reduce non-revenue water losses. However, the implementation of such technology requires investment and a shift in how water is valued.
Despite the potential benefits, the transition to AI-driven water management is not without risks. Concerns over cybersecurity and algorithmic bias must be addressed to protect critical infrastructure. Additionally, the fragmented nature of water service providers across Europe complicates efforts to modernise systems effectively.
Ultimately, recognising the true value of water and investing in digitalisation could lead to more sustainable water management. With water-intensive sectors projected to grow significantly, ensuring a reliable supply is crucial for Europe’s future economic stability and resilience against climate change.
